From Stress to Strength: Cultivating Resilience in the Legal Profession explores practical strategies for managing stress and fostering resilience, empowering attorneys to navigate these challenges while maintaining balance and focus.
This session delves into understanding the unique stressors of legal practice, recognizing signs of burnout, and implementing tools to build emotional endurance, enhance productivity, and promote overall well-being.
